1. Tortillazo de Santa Cruz

If you’re looking for a traditional tapa with homemade flavor, Tortillazo de Santa Cruz is the perfect place to start. Famous for its freshly cooked, incredibly juicy “tortilla española”, this local favorite has become one of the city’s top spots for enjoying authentic, homemade-style tapas.

At Tortillazo de Santa Cruz, you’ll find a warm, local atmosphere and a menu built around one of Spain’s most iconic dishes: the” tortilla española”. They take it to the next level with creative Canarian-inspired variations and high-quality ingredients, making it a must-visit stop for food lovers exploring Santa Cruz de Tenerife.

Our top recommendations are the sobrasada and honey tortilla, a delicious sweet-savoury twist and their flavourful spinach croquettes, a favourite among visitors for their rich and culinary personality.

2. Platillo Volante

Creativity, flavor and a modern twist,  Platillo Volante offers tapas that surprise and delight, blending local ingredients with contemporary techniques. Every dish feels like a small culinary journey, making this spot one of the most exciting and imaginative places to eat in Santa Cruz de Tenerife.

At Platillo Volante, the kitchen takes traditional Canarian characters and elevates them with a playful, modern approach. 

Their specialties include a standout potato cake with marinated pork, a hearty and richly seasoned bite that celebrates one of Tenerife’s most beloved recipes and a beautifully crafted vegetable tartare with cheese, perfect for those who enjoy fresh, colourful, plant-forward dishes.

Both tapas showcase the restaurant’s ability to balance creativity with authenticity and these are the kinds of tapas you won’t forget!

3. Amor Pescado

If you’re craving fresh and coastal tastes, Amor Pescado is the place to be.
This restaurant brings the taste of the Atlantic straight to your table, serving seafood-inspired tapas that feel light, modern and full of personality.
It’s a spot where the quality of the ingredients speaks for itself, making it a favourite among those who appreciate clean, honest culinary character and some of the best seafood tapas in Santa Cruz de Tenerife

A standout choice for tapas lovers is the tuna tartare with tomato, a beautifully balanced tapa that highlights the freshness of the fish and the brightness of local produce. Equally refreshing is their cucumber and yoghurt salad, a simple yet elegant combination that adds a cool, vibrant contrast to the menu. Both dishes showcase Amor Pescado’s talent for turning straightforward ingredients into memorable and tasting bites.

With its relaxed atmosphere and focus on coastal cuisine, Amor Pescado is a standout choice for anyone looking to enjoy seafood-forward tapas in Santa Cruz de Tenerife.

4. Simply Apericena Bulevar

For travellers looking for a relaxed place to enjoy great tapas, Simply Apericena Bulevar is one of the top neighbourhood spots in Santa Cruz de Tenerife. This inviting bar brings together local ingredients and a friendly atmosphere that makes it ideal for enjoying a casual drink and a freshly prepared tapa.

Simply Apericena stands out for its straightforward, well-crafted dishes. Among their most loved options are the cuttlefish and prawn croquettes, a silky, depth of taste bite and their vegan falafel, gently spiced and served with a soft texture that appeals to both plant-based diners and tapas lovers alike. These two dishes show how the restaurant turns simple recipes into satisfying tastes that feel genuinely connected to Santa Cruz de Tenerife.

With its welcoming vibe and a menu built for sharing, Simply Apericena Bulevar is a brilliant choice for discovering some of the city’s favourite local tapas.

5. Aperitivo Crew

Modern, lively and full of personality, Aperitivo Crew has become one of the favourite places in Santa Cruz de Tenerife for travellers looking to enjoy tapas with a fun and contemporary twist. This spot blends international inspiration with local tastes, creating a fresh, energetic atmosphere where every tapa feels inviting and full of character.

What sets Aperitivo Crew apart is its creative approach to familiar dishes.
Their hummus toast is one of the most requested bites, smooth, well-seasoned and served with a generous spread that makes it perfect for sharing. Equally popular is their tortilla with chorizo, a warm and flavourful tapa that combines the comfort of a classic Spanish tortilla with the smoky richness of chorizo. Both dishes show the restaurant’s talent for transforming simple ideas into crowd-pleasing favourites.

With its upbeat atmosphere and a menu that caters to both curious travellers and loyal locals, Aperitivo Crew is a great stop for anyone wanting to enjoy fun, modern tapas in Santa Cruz de Tenerife.

6. La Concepcion

Located in one of the most charming corners of Santa Cruz de Tenerife, La Concepción is a restaurant that blends tradition with a touch of modern creativity. Known for its warm atmosphere and its focus on quality local ingredients, it’s a spot where visitors can enjoy tapas that feel authentic, expressive and deeply connected to the island’s culinary heritage.

Among the dishes that draw the most attention are their patatas bravas, crisp on the outside and tender inside, served with a bold, flavourful sauce that makes this classic tapa an instant favourite. Another standout is the goat meat mantou bun, a soft, steamed bun filled with tender, slow-cooked goat,  a unique fusion that highlights the restaurant’s ability to reinterpret authentic Canarian bites in an unexpected and memorable way. 

Together, these two tapas showcase La Concepcion’s distinctive mix of tradition, comfort, and innovation.
